I know there are other threads on this, but I thought this was important. I noticed a couple more deletions today while showing an 04 Av to someone.... things the Average Joe wouldn't notice, especially if you've never seen an Av....

--Double sun visors DELETED
--Xenon 3rd brake light (for "instantaneous" on) REPLACED by incandescent.
--Work gloves (included with tire changing tools) DELETED.

Just thought y'all like to know. I probably wouldn't trade in my 03 now.

Here are some of the previously listed deletions for '04...
--Passenger-side cargo/top box light DELETED.
--Glove box light DELETED.
--Rear door courtesy lights DELETED.
--Front passenger door lock DELETED.
--Arrival Blue will be DELETED after December.
--Light Pewter Metallic DELETED.
--Yellow DELETED.

The top-box lights are the cargo lights inside the bed. They have transparent plastic on both sides of the light so that when the cargo lights are on they shine both into the bed and into the top-box compartments as well.

So sounds like the '04 AVy doesn't have the bed cargo light on the passenger side is what they're saying.
 
The difference between the third brake lights is, if you watch when the brakes are applied, the third one will come on 1/4 second before the normal two brake lights come on (xenon) with a very pronounced on ( I am sure we all have seen the busses with the led bulbs for the turn signals),....
If they come on at the same time, with a gentle increase in brightness, then they are incandescents.

This is caused by the nature of the incandescent bulbs the filliment gets hot and starts to glow,... brighter as the heat gets higher. Unlike the xenon.

New for the 2004 Avalanche

Dual-level air bags
Passenger sensing system
Driver convenience package replaces (ZM9) Luxury convenience package and includes the following items:

Multi-zone automatic climate control
Steering wheel with redundant radio controls and scrolling message center with personalization features
Adjustable power pedals
Homelink Universal transmitter
Mirrors: outside rearview, power folding, power, heated, with turn signals and ground illumination

Multi-zone manual climate control standard on all models
New family of radios with Radio Data System (RDS):
AM/FM stereo with CD with six speakers (standard with bench seats)
AM/FM stereo w/six-disc CD changer and Bose speaker system with six speakers (requires bucket seats)
Panasonic DVD Passenger Entertainment System
XM Satellite Radio
Improved fuel economy for Autotrac four-wheel-drive system
Improved brake performance
Multiplexed electrical architecture
Redesigned instrument panel and cluster
Battery rundown protection with automatic lights-off
Four-position headlamp switch
More powerful 145-amp generator
Three new exterior colors - Charcoal Gray Metallic, Arrival Blue Metallic replaces Indigo Blue Metallic, and Yellow (interim availability)
Cladding is darker than 2002 models
